Alicia Keys performed on the Italian TV show Che tempo che fa in Milan on Saturday, June 11.
The 35-year-old "In Common" singer, who has been on an anti-makeup crusade lately, was makeup free during her visit and wore a colorful headdress, black blouse with white squiggly lines and a black leather jacket.
While on the show she sang her new songs "In Common" and "Hallelujah," which are both from her upcoming untitled album.
The singer's recent visit to Europe was due to her singing at the opening of the UEFA Champions League final, which took place in late May.
Keys released her last album, Girl On Fire, in 2012. This album produced the singles "Brand New Me," "New Day," "Fire We Make," "Tears Always Win" and the title track.
